site stats

Event sourcing tutorial

WebApr 8, 2024 · Describes a fast, lightweight implementation of the CQRS+ES pattern using C#. The purpose of this article is to present a fast and lightweight implementation of the CQRS+ES pattern using the C# programming language and the .NET Framework. This implementation is relatively full-featured, including support for SQL Server serialization of … WebHome - IBM Developer

The Design of an Event Store. The road beyond event sourcing

WebJan 21, 2024 · Event sourcing is about persisting events instead of just the current state. Event sourcing can be helpful for auditing purposes, and to analyze or rebuild previous … WebEvent Sourcing is a design pattern in which results of business operations are stored as a series of events. It is an alternative way to persist data. In contrast with state-oriented persistence that only keeps the latest version of the entity state, Event Sourcing stores each state change as a separate event. furniture city high point https://bel-sound.com

Event Sourcing - Martin Fowler

The Event Sourcing pattern defines an approach to handling operations on data that's driven by a sequence of events, each of which is recorded in an append-only store. Application code sends a series of events that imperatively describe each action that has occurred on the data to the event store, where … See more Most applications work with data, and the typical approach is for the application to maintain the current state of the data by updating it as users work with it. For example, in the traditional create, read, update, and delete … See more Consider the following points when deciding how to implement this pattern: The system will only be eventually consistent when … See more A conference management system needs to track the number of completed bookings for a conference. This way it can check whether there are seats still available, when a potential … See more Use this pattern in the following scenarios: 1. When you want to capture intent, purpose, or reason in the data. For example, changes to a customer entity can be captured as a … See more WebEvent Sourcing is a design pattern in which results of business operations are stored as a series of events. It is an alternative way to persist data. In contrast with state-oriented persistence that only keeps the latest version of the entity state, Event Sourcing stores each state change as a separate event. WebMay 28, 2024 · CQRS and Event Sourcing Intro For Developers In this post, we focus on the basics concepts of CQRS and event sourcing, augmenting these explanation with … gitlab create bot account

Training - EventStore

Category:CQRS & Event Sourcing Code Walk-Through - YouTube

Tags:Event sourcing tutorial

Event sourcing tutorial

Event Sourcing in .NET Core: A Gentle Introduction

WebFeb 3, 2024 · What is Event Sourcing? It's a way of storing data that is probably very different than what you're used to. I'll explain the differences and show event sourcing … WebDec 2, 2024 · Event sourcing, at its heart, basically means storing all the events occurring on our system in a timely-ordered fashion. All of our write operations are appending to a log-like persistence...

Event sourcing tutorial

Did you know?

WebEvent Sourcing is a design pattern in which results of business operations are stored as a series of events. It is an alternative way to persist data. In contrast with state-oriented … WebSome implementations of CQRS use the Event Sourcing pattern. With this pattern, application state is stored as a sequence of events. Each event represents a set of changes to the data. The current state is constructed …

WebEvent Sourcing is a way of storing an application’s state through the history of events that have happened in the past. The current state is reconstructed based on the full history of … WebDefinition Understanding Event Sourcing in ASP.NET Core C# Raw Coding 56.1K subscribers Subscribe 417 14K views 1 year ago #aspnetcore #csharp #eventsourcing …

WebApr 19, 2024 · Message Receiver is responsible for converting the incoming request into an event and validating it.; Event Store is responsible for storing the events sequentially and notifying the listeners.; Event Listener: As you might guess, this is the code in-charge of executing the respective business logic according to each event type. There are many … WebDec 12, 2005 · Event Sourcing is the foundation for Parallel Models or Retroactive Events. If you want to use either of those patterns you will need to use Event Sourcing first. Indeed this goes to the extent that it's very …

WebFeb 26, 2024 · The topics “event-driven architecture” “event stream processing” and “event sourcing” have enjoyed quite a buzz as of late. While the concepts are not new, it would seem that only now the software engineering community is beginning to appreciate the power and flexibility of building autonomous, loosely coupled systems that intelligently …

WebEasier Development Builds on Unix-like Operating Systems. A common complaint we’ve heard about Event Store since it was originally open sourced is that it’s complex to make development... James Nugent 02 September 2015. EventStoreDB. gitlab create branch command lineWebNov 25, 2024 · 1. Introduction In this tutorial, we'll explore the basic concepts of Command Query Responsibility Segregation (CQRS) and … gitlab create a new projectWebChange Data Capture (CDC) In fact, event sourcing isn't the only way to provide event-level storage as a system of record. Change Data Capture (CDC) provides most of its … furniture city home storeWebJun 8, 2024 · First, as we want to leverage Event Sourcing for our Aggregate, we'll need an EventStore. Axon Server which we have started up in step three will fill this hole. … furniture city glass and mirror high point ncWebReplay the event store to recreate the entire read database. Replay the event store to recreate the entire read database into a different database type - PostgreSQL. The ultimate goal of this course is to take a deep-dive into the world of CQRS and Event Sourcing to enable you to create microservices that are super decoupled and extremely scalable. gitlab created fresh repositoryWebDec 2, 2024 · Event Store is an industrial-strength event sourcing database that stores your critical data in streams of immutable events. It was built from the ground up for event sourcing. It has decent ... gitlab countryWebFeb 12, 2024 · Event storming introduction. Event storming involves gathering all stakeholders of a project to align on a technology-neutral understanding of the business domain and the problem at hand. This grounds our solution in the appropriate business context, helping to ensure that the business domain experts and technology experts … furniture city ice cream